Output 382f84e0f230517f118cac07e31f9998878316a41e60836071b19689a9d83962:0

value
27689326
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e36cfa75b5f8b02ec928a0d1b2c36ff0b6aee69 OP_EQUALVERIFY OP_CHECKSIG
address
LMyiCK7uF6pEa35TjBsW95okBTRmB1Cwo1
transaction
382f84e0f230517f118cac07e31f9998878316a41e60836071b19689a9d83962
spent
true